About brand - Jain Food Products

Jain Food Products, a leading manufacturer of namkeen and papad, has established itself as a household name in India over the past 25 years. Based in Bikaner, Rajasthan—a region renowned for its rich culinary heritage—Jain Food Products is celebrated for its commitment to quality and tradition. The company’s products are handcrafted, free from chemicals, and undergo rigorous testing to ensure they meet stringent quality norms. This dedication to quality and flavor has made Jain Food Products a trusted brand in the snack industry. 

The story of Jain Food Products begins in the 1970s with the visionary entrepreneur Seth Shri Mussaddi Lal Jain. With a passion for quality and a customer-centric approach, he started a humble sweetmeat shop. Supported by his wife, Shrimati Shanti Devi, the couple faced various challenges but persevered with a shared vision. Their dedication laid the foundation for what would become a significant player in the namkeen market. 

In 1996, the company was formally established by Seth Jain's sons, Anil Kumar Jain and Sunil Kumar Jain. Under their leadership, Jain Food Products transitioned from a sweetmeat shop to one of the largest producers and sellers of namkeen in the region. Their focus on maintaining high-quality standards and leveraging traditional methods of production has been key to their success.

Jain Food Products operates under several distinct brands, each tailored to meet specific market demands:

  1. Jain Namkeen 

As the flagship brand, Jain Namkeen holds a significant place in the company’s portfolio. Known for its extensive product range, this brand enjoys strong loyalty among consumers. It primarily caters to the middle-class segment and is widely available in retail outlets. 

  1. Marwadi Namkeen 

This brand is a recent addition, designed to offer high-quality namkeen at competitive prices. Marwadi Namkeen emphasizes value for money, being approximately 15-20% cheaper than other brands without compromising on quality. This commitment to affordability has resonated well with consumers. 

  1. Ajmer Brand 

Launched in response to popular demand, the Ajmer Brand targets small towns and communities. It features a limited product range, primarily available in 500-gram pack sizes. This brand has successfully penetrated smaller markets, building a loyal customer base. 

  1. SethJi Brand 

Focusing on rural areas, the SethJi brand is marketed for its economical pricing and attractive packaging. It consists of five varieties, appealing to customers looking for quality snacks at affordable rates.
